HONEY MAID Grahams Reindeer Bark

Create a simple holiday tradition with this easy homemade candy treat. The kids can help you decorate the reindeer, then enjoy while watching a classic holiday show.

Servings:

Makes 15 servings.

Ingredient list

  • 12 HONEY MAID Honey Grahams
  • 2 pkg. (4 oz. each) semi-sweet baking chocolate, melted
  • 10 pretzel twists, each broken into 3 pieces
  • 30 mini candy eyeballs (about 1 tsp.)
  • 15 red candy-coated chocolate balls
  • 1 tsp. snowflake sprinkles
  • ¼ tsp. white nonpareils

Directions

1

Place grahams, with sides touching in 3 rows of 4 grahams each, on parchment-covered baking sheet.

2

Pour melted chocolate evenly over grahams; spread to cover tops of grahams with chocolate. 

3

Top with pretzel pieces, candy eyeballs and red candy balls to resemble 15 reindeer heads as shown in photo.

4

Add sprinkles and nonpareils.

5

Refrigerate 20 min. or until melted chocolate is firm before breaking the bark into pieces to serve.

Recipe Tips

  • How to Store

    Store the cooled bark in an airtight container at room temperature up to 2 days before serving.

  • Variation

    Substitute 1 cup semi-sweet chocolate chips for the semi-sweet baking chocolate, small hot cinnamon candies for the candy-coated chocolate balls and/or your favorite holiday sprinkles for the snowflake sprinkles.
